From the ordinance

Existing lots or parcels which do not abut a public right-of-way shall be used for one single-family dwelling only. Such land shall have access to a lawfully developed public street through a private right-of-way which is a minimum of 12 feet wide and has a maintained, all weather surface extending from the parcel to the public street.
